To stand at the corner of Jefferson and Sycamore in Ossian, Indiana, on a Tuesday morning is to witness a certain kind of American liturgy. Sunlight pools in the grooves of the brick storefronts. A red-faced mail carrier hums a hymn as he sorts envelopes. Two elderly women in pastel windbreakers power-walk past the library, their sneakers squeaking in military rhythm. The air smells of damp earth and diesel and the faint, buttery whisper of something baking. This is not a place that announces itself. It earns your attention slowly, like a shy child handing you a dandelion.

Ossian’s downtown, a six-block constellation of family-owned shops, a diner with checkered floors, and a hardware store that still sells single nails, operates on a logic that defies the urgency of the outside world. Here, time is measured in waves from the postmaster’s desk, the clang of the high school football field’s flagpole at dusk, the weekly rotation of casseroles at the Methodist church potluck. The town’s rhythm feels both ancient and immediate, a paradox that becomes ordinary when you linger. A farmer in muddy boots might spend 20 minutes debating the merits of hybrid corn with a teenager bagging groceries, and somehow both leave feeling they’ve gained something.

The people of Ossian speak in a vernacular of small kindnesses. They return stray dogs with bandanas tied around their necks. They leave zucchini bread on porches after a hard week. They show up, for fundraisers, for funerals, for the Fourth of July parade where toddlers toss candy from fire trucks. This is a community that understands the weight of presence, the quiet heroism of noticing. A man named Ernie has run the same barbershop since 1978, and though his hands tremble now, he still gives the cleanest taper in Wells County. He remembers every first haircut. He remembers which boys cried.

Outside town, the landscape unfurls in quilted acres of soy and corn, fields so meticulously ordered they seem to hum. But Ossian’s heart beats green in its pockets of wilderness. The trails at Hobb’s Woods Park wind through oak and sycamore, their canopies forming a vaulted ceiling. Children build stick forts here. Retirees hunt morel mushrooms after spring rains. The park’s creek, which locals stubbornly call a river, gurgles over limestone worn smooth by decades of bare feet. It is a place of unscripted play, where the only agenda is the tilt of the sun.

The Ossian Public Library, a squat building with an incongruously grand marble staircase, functions as both archive and living room. Its shelves hold genealogies of every family within 20 miles. The librarians know which patrons crave Grisham novels and which seek tractor repair manuals. On Thursdays, a knitting circle colonizes the atrium, their needles clicking like metronomes as they dissect town gossip with the precision of surgeons. The library’s most beloved artifact isn’t a book but a dented brass bell, once rung to signal school days, now preserved under glass, a relic of continuity.

What Ossian lacks in grandeur it compensates for in texture. The high school’s marching band practices in a parking lot, their off-key brass bleeding into the twilight. The diner’s pie case glows with neon-lit meringue. At the Fall Festival, teenagers dare each other to touch the supposedly haunted grave in the cemetery, while their parents line up for fried biscuits. The town’s stories are written in sidewalk chalk, in the initials carved on the bridge, in the way the entire population seems to exhale when the first snow blankets the fields.

To call Ossian “quaint” would miss the point. This is a place where the act of tending, to land, to tradition, to each other, becomes its own language. It is not perfect. But perfection is brittle, and Ossian bends. It endures. It persists. In an era of abstraction, it remains stubbornly, triumphantly specific.
